MD Provisional License Rules. Along with a provisional license comes a few rules and restrictions you need to be made aware of. If you are under the age of 18, there is a driving curfew that is strictly enforced – provisional license holders under the age of 18 are not allowed to drive between the hours of midnight and 5 am.

Maryland's Graduated Licensing System. New drivers must complete a Maryland Motor Vehicle Administration (MVA) approved Driver's Education Course consisting of a minimum of thirty (30) hours classroom instruction and six (6) hours behind the wheel instruction training. The Maryland driving school will electronically submit verification of completion to the MVA.

Successfully completing a certified Driver Education Program course that includes 30 hours of classroom learning and six (6) hours of behind-the-wheel training is a requirement for all new Maryland drivers, regardless of age. In Maryland, the driver education program is provided by private driving schools that are licensed and certified to ...Provisional License. To earn your Provisional License, you must be 16 and a half years old, complete your driver's education class, log all of your practice hours and hold your permit for at least nine months without any traffic violations. When you've done all of these requirements, call your local MVA office and make an appointment to ...

A provisional license is the next stage of the Rookie Driver graduated licensing system process. You must have passed the Maryland driver skills test to obtain a provisional license. In the provisional phase, the driver gains experience by driving without supervision but with restrictions.
